First of all, you have to prepare a fish~ Of course~ not all fish will do~ Don’t blame us if the carp has too many spines and gets stuck in the throat~ So carp cannot be used~ Grass carp is a good choice if you are in a hurry to buy a fish and have some change in your pocket~ (Mansi, who has children and elderly people at home, recommends the mandarin fish with the price as the name~) Tomato sauce is super important, please be careful and it is not your usual tomato sauce~ You have to ask why this is? Because the color of the final chrysanthemum fish depends entirely on this sauce~ The teacher recommends Fengqiu brand tomato sauce (no advertising fee) Shanghai white vinegar is ok. Briefly explain the key seasoning~ Now we will start the most critical chrysanthemum (fish) production

  2. Cut off the head ~ flat ~

  3. Remove the fish fillets along the fish bones. Novices can ask parents who know how to cook for help. If you are afraid of the fillets, please wear gloves. We will use the fish bones for shaping at the end. We will use the cut fish fillets to make chrysanthemums.

  4. Be sure to remember to place the fish vertically and cut it into three millimeter vertical strips. Do not cut off the skin. If you cut it, you will not be able to do it. You will be responsible for the consequences

  7. Then lay the cut fish strips horizontally, and the next thing to do is to cut them diagonally~

  11. Cut the rest of the fish according to the teacher's method~ We are about to start marinating~ (1g pickling salt, 2g chicken powder, 0.5g pepper, 3g cooking wine.) Be precise this time~ Then grab it evenly and marinate for 15 minutes

  12. We add the egg white to the marinated fish~ It’s a dot-and-catch method. Be sure not to pour it all in, otherwise you won’t be able to make beautiful chrysanthemum fish drippings~ Note: (Dot-catch means to grab a little egg white and then catch the fish~catch~catch a little more egg white and then catch the fish~)

  14. After catching it, throw it into the cornstarch~~~~The cornstarch for making chrysanthemum fish is preferably potato flour~The cornstarch will be very crispy after frying~If you just prefer a crispy texture, you can try it~

  17. Make the oil pan~ When the oil temperature is 70%, put the chrysanthemum fish wrapped in potato flour into the oil pan, etc. The following are very important things (when frying fish, the oil temperature in the pot should be kept between medium and high heat) (Before frying the fish, shake off the excess potato flour stuck to the fish, then hold the fish skin and put the chrysanthemum fish into the oil pan. Shake it up quickly when immersed in the oil pan, and then let go) Wow, this step is really thrilling and exciting~

  19. Then we will use medium-high heat to re-fry for the second time ~ it will take about ten seconds to get it out of the pot ~ (if you have already shaped it the first time, you can skip the second re-fry)

  20. The chrysanthemum fish has all been fried~ Next let’s make the crucial sauce~ Heat the pot and add an appropriate amount of oil

  21. When the oil is cool, you can add 30g of tomato paste~

  22. The next thing to do is to sauté the tomato sauce over medium heat. After sautéing, add an appropriate amount of water and then add sugar. The addition of sugar depends on your personal taste. If you like it sweet, please add more~

  24. Continue to stir-fry~Thicken the gravy, don’t be scared by the watery starch in our pot~In fact, we only used a small amount~You can decide according to the circumstances when making it yourself~Don’t make it too thick to make it difficult to pour the juice~

  25. When it finally boils like this, you need to pour some raw oil on top, so that the juice that comes out will be beautiful~
